CEUs: 1.9 NASM CEUs, 2.0 ACE, 2.0 NSCA

As an NASM Corrective Exercise Specialist (CES) you’ll help clients and athletes prevent injuries, reduce movement deficiencies, improve muscle imbalances, and maximize results by creating safe, individualized training programs by identifying dysfunctions, developing a plan of action, and implementing corrective exercise solutions.

CES candidates must have:

  • A current NASM-CPT certification, or
  • A current health and fitness certification accredited by NCCA, NBFE or
  • DETC, or 
  • REPs Level 3 or higher credential (candidates outside of the US only), or
  • 4-year collegiate degree or
  • Be a current Licensed or Certified Massage Therapist
